Transaction 562858e04b32f91bbf6cc4ddbdf7f84b2a145b374c2e45a0fd5b9849fca94678

1 Input
2 Outputs
  • 562858e04b32f91bbf6cc4ddbdf7f84b2a145b374c2e45a0fd5b9849fca94678:0
  • value  35097
    address  3HRdGZPB4FV454Ard4aKtdeLo1b88BqvGc
  • 562858e04b32f91bbf6cc4ddbdf7f84b2a145b374c2e45a0fd5b9849fca94678:1
  • value  988571
    address  19noTLBUtqE16KuCbHVEmgBa1wzSZKKnkx